The Futures Knights and the John Adams Academy Rsvl/Lin Patriots will face off at 6:00 p.m. on Wednesday without much rest having both just played. John Adams Academy Rsvl/Lin took a loss in their last match and will be looking to turn the tables on Futures, who comes in off a win.
On Tuesday, even if it wasn't a dominant performance, Futures beat Encina 28-24. The victory made it back-to-back wins for the Knights.

Emma Kharchenko was the offensive standout of the contest as she posted eight points in addition to 11 rebounds and seven steals. That's the most steals she has posted since back in January of 2024. Another player making a difference was Nikole Vinokurov, who had four points along with eight boards and seven steals.
Meanwhile, it's never fun to lose, and it's even less fun to lose 49-20, which was the final score in John Adams Academy Rsvl/Lin's tilt against Forest Lake Christian on Tuesday. The Patriots haven't had much luck with the Falcons recently, as the team's come up short the last three times they've met.
Futures pushed their record up to 8-12 with the victory, which was their third straight at home. The wins came thanks to their defensive effort, having only surrendered 26.3 points per game. As for John Adams Academy Rsvl/Lin, their loss dropped their record down to 2-10.
Futures strolled past John Adams Academy Rsvl/Lin when the teams last played back in December of 2023 by a score of 40-26. Does Futures have another victory up their sleeve, or will John Adams Academy Rsvl/Lin turn the tables on them? We'll have the answer soon enough.
